一、区块链技术的基础概念 区块链技术是一种去中心化的分布式账本技术,它通过一个全球范围内的计算机网络,确...
加密货币(Cryptocurrency)作为21世纪新兴的金融工具,正在全球范围内引起广泛的关注与讨论。在这个数字时代,越来越多的人开始关注这类货币的价值、投资机会及其技术背景。本文将深入探讨加密货币之所以被称为“加密货币”的原因,以及其背后的技术原理,包括区块链、加密技术等。同时,我们还将回答与此主题相关的几个问题,以帮助读者更深入地理解加密货币的概念及未来发展前景。
加密货币是指利用加密技术实现安全交易的一种数字货币。与传统货币不同的是,加密货币并不依赖中央银行或政府作为支撑,所有交易都是通过网络节点直接进行的,具有去中心化、匿名性、不可篡改等特点。
通俗来看,加密货币就是使用密码学方法来确保交易的安全性和隐私性的一种货币形式。比特币(Bitcoin)是第一个也是最著名的加密货币,它于2009年由一个名叫中本聪(Satoshi Nakamoto)的人设计并推出。此后,许多基于**区块链技术**的加密货币纷纷问世,形成了一个庞大的数字货币生态圈。
加密货币之所以被称为“加密”,是因为其核心技术涉及到密码学(Cryptography)。密码学是研究如何保护信息安全的科学,通过专门的算法,加密技术被用于确保数据在传输过程中不被窃取或篡改。
在加密货币的交易过程中,用户的私钥(用于签名交易的安全密钥)和公钥(用于接收交易的地址)是通过密码学算法生成的。这种方式确保了即使是在公共网络中,用户的信息也是安全的。区块链技术则提供了一个分布式的、透明的账本,使得所有交易都可以被验证和追踪,而不需要通过中介机构来确认。
加密货币的核心在于其使用的加密技术,这些技术为确保交易安全提供了保障。在加密货币系统中,用户的私钥是唯一可用于对其资产进行控制的凭证。加密货币的所有交易都是由用户用私钥来进行签名,从而验证交易的合法性。
比如,比特币网络使用SHA-256算法来对交易进行哈希处理,这种算法能够生成一个固定长度的字符串,任何对交易数据的微小改动都会导致哈希值的显著变化。这种特点使得比特币交易在技术上几乎不可能被伪造或篡改。
传统货币的发行和交易通常由中央银行以及相关金融机构来监管和控制,而加密货币却是去中心化的,即其网络中的每个节点都可以参与到交易的验证和记录中。这一特性可以有效避免单点故障和金融系统崩溃的风险。
每一笔交易经过网络中多个节点的确认后,便会被记录到区块链中,形成一个不可更改的交易历史。这种机制不仅提高了系统的安全性,也增强了用户对加密货币的信任。
加密货币的交易流程与传统金融系统有着显著的不同。首先,用户需要通过钱包程序生成自己的公钥和私钥,这是参与交易的第一步。用户将比特币或其他加密货币发送到另一个用户的公钥地址时,实际上是用其私钥对发送交易进行签名。然后,这笔交易被广播到整个网络中进行确认,并被记录到区块链上。
值得注意的是,加密货币交易通常需要支付小额的交易费用,这些费用根据网络的交易量而异。交易矿工通过处理这些交易并将其打包在新的区块中获得奖励,因此,加密货币的流通和区块链的更新需要矿工的努力和维护。
加密货币的安全性来源于其使用的加密技术和区块链的设计。首先,用户的私钥是决定其资产安全的关键,一旦私钥泄露,用户的资产可能会面临风险。因此,保护好私钥是每位用户的首要任务。
其次,区块链的去中心化设计也大大提高了安全性。由于交易信息被分布在网络中的多个节点上,即使其中一个节点遭到攻击,整个系统也不会受到影响。此外,交易一旦记录在区块链上,便无法被更改,确保了数据的完整性。
随着加密货币的快速发展,各国政府和监管机构开始关注其潜在风险并考虑制定相关法律法规。然则,各国对加密货币的监管态度却不尽相同。有的国家如美国,倾向于对加密货币进行监测和适度监管,以防止洗钱和欺诈行为;而有些国家如中国,对加密货币采取了较为严格的禁令,禁止其交易和ICO活动。
总体来说,随着加密货币的普及,全球范围内法律监管框架仍在逐步完善之中,未来可能会形成一套相对统一的规则,以保护投资者的利益并维护金融市场的稳定。
加密货币的未来发展依然充满不确定性,但从目前的趋势来看,主要体现在以下几个方面。首先,机构投资者的进入可能会推动加密货币市场的成熟和稳定,越来越多的公司开始接受比特币等加密货币作为支付方式。其次,去中心化金融(DeFi)的兴起将使得加密货币不再仅仅是一种投资工具,而真正成为金融服务的核心。
此外,随着技术的不断进步,区块链解决方案的应用范围将进一步扩展,从而推动加密货币的普及。虽然加密货币市场仍面临诸多挑战,但其潜在价值和应用场景却值得期待。
综上所述,加密货币因其背后的加密技术和去中心化特性而得名,这一新兴金融工具正在重塑我们的经济结构和交易方式。尽管还有许多挑战等待解决,但加密货币的未来发展前景依然光明。